Important: This is NOT character/cartoon animation
We’re hiring a Motion Designer who can create clean, modern, corporate-quality motion graphics for LinkedIn and X (Twitter). think typography-first storytelling, UI/product motion, icons, and simple shapes.
If your reel is mostly character rigs / cartoons / Toon Boom-style acting, this role will not be a match.
What you’ll make
Short-form, premium motion content designed to perform on social:
- 15–45s (sometimes up to 90s) social clips for LinkedIn + X
- Kinetic typography & captioning (word/sentence-based pacing)
- Clean motion systems: title cards, transitions, lower-thirds, end cards
- Product/UI motion (screen recordings + overlays, simple UI recreation when needed)
- Template-driven content (build once → iterate fast and consistently)
- Exports in formats optimized for social (1:1, 4:5, 9:16)
What success looks like
- Your work feels premium and tech/SaaS, not “cheap” or “template-y”
- Strong design taste: spacing, hierarchy, typography, pacing, restraint
- You can take a script/idea + references and turn it into a clear motion story
- You deliver organized AE projects, reusable comps, and clean handoffs
Responsibilities
- Turn scripts/ideas (and sometimes rough storyboards) into polished motion pieces
- Design style frames when needed (type/layout before animating)
- Animate with clean easing, consistent timing, and high legibility on mobile
- Collaborate fast: async feedback, quick revisions, clear communication
- Maintain and evolve a lightweight motion system for our brand
